Step-by-step explanation:
slope intercept form: y = mx + b
Note the equal sign, what you do to one side, you do to the other. First, subtract 4x from both sides:
4x - 5y = 15
4x (-4x) - 5y = 15 (-4x)
-5y = -4x + 15
Next, divide -5 from both sides:
(-5y)/-5 = (-4x + 15)/-5
y = (-4x + 15)/-5
Simplify Divide -5 from all terms within the parenthesis:
y = (4/5)x - 3
y = (4/5)x - 3 is your answer.
